Today I Will Be Wearing: 4711 Original Eau de Cologne

Image
Despite the clocks going forward, when I woke today it was a beautiful bright blue morning, the sun was in the sky, there was a chill in the air and a sparkle of frost on the ground. Bad news for the crocuses but this really is my favourite type of weather. Easter bunnies feeling anything less than bright eyed and bushy tailed should renounce the caffeine and instead spritz with an eau de Cologne, packed with all the natural essences needed for that little extra get up and go. 4711 eau de Cologne (Wonder Water as it was called) was originally made by monks as a tonic, a health drink to be imbibed; it was only when the government decreed that the contents of all remedies had to be made public that the use was changed to that of external to avoid disclosure of the secret recipe. 4711 ’s essential oils of bergamot, lemon, orange, rosemary, lavender and neroli revive and balance the senses, at once calming and invigorating.   If you are feeling groggy or hung over, 4711 packs a

A Saturday Shopping In Crystal Palace

Image
Crystal Palace clearly has a lot going for it; a village atmosphere within easy reach of the metropolis, good sized housing stock, plenty of parks, a plethora of cafés, bars and restaurants and the tell tale sign of a vibrant neighbourhood;  lots of independent shops and boutiques. Lawrence Roullier White spends a Saturday shopping in Crystal Palace. The energetic should do as I do and walk along Cox’s Walk from Dulwich Common through Sydenham Hill Woods to Sydenham Hill arriving by the Dulwich Woodhouse from which Crystal Palace is just a further 20 minute walk. Taking this route for part of the way you will be following the old Victoria to Crystal Palace Line along the old train track, you will even see flint on the ground and an old tunnel, now home to a colony of bats, just below the bridge where Pissarro painted his view of the long gone Lordship Lane Station. This was the line that carried tens of thousands of sightseers to the Crystal Palace’s new home in Norwood. If you
